Aspects Affecting Porosity Development



The event of porosity in welding is affected by a myriad of aspects, varying from gas shielding effectiveness to the intricacies of welding parameter settings. One crucial factor contributing to porosity development is insufficient gas securing. When the protecting gas, normally argon or carbon dioxide, is not successfully covering the weld pool, atmospheric gases like oxygen and nitrogen can contaminate the molten metal, bring about porosity. Furthermore, the cleanliness of the base products plays a considerable role. Impurities such as corrosion, oil, or moisture can evaporate during welding, creating gas pockets within the weld. Welding specifications, including voltage, existing, travel rate, and electrode type, also effect porosity formation. Making use of improper setups can produce extreme spatter or warm input, which subsequently can cause porosity. Additionally, the welding technique used, such as gas steel arc welding (GMAW) or shielded steel arc welding (SMAW), can influence porosity formation as a result of variants in warm distribution and gas coverage. Comprehending and regulating these elements are necessary for minimizing porosity in welding procedures.

Strategies to Reduce Porosity



To enhance the quality of bonded joints and ensure structural stability, welders and fabricators utilize details techniques targeted at lowering the formation of spaces and dental caries within the material throughout the welding procedure. One efficient method to lessen porosity is to make certain proper product prep work. This consists of extensive cleansing of the base metal to eliminate any type of pollutants such as oil, oil, or moisture that might add to porosity formation. Furthermore, making use of the suitable welding specifications, such as the proper voltage, existing, and take a trip rate, is essential in protecting against porosity. Maintaining a constant arc length and angle throughout welding also assists minimize the chance of porosity.




Moreover, choosing the ideal shielding gas and preserving appropriate gas flow rates are vital in reducing porosity. Utilizing the ideal welding strategy, such as back-stepping or utilizing a weaving movement, can likewise assist distribute heat evenly and lower the opportunities of porosity development. Finally, guaranteeing appropriate air flow in the welding environment to eliminate any kind of prospective resources of contamination is crucial for attaining porosity-free welds. By implementing these methods, welders can efficiently minimize porosity and generate top notch welded joints.
